Discover the Main Pros and Cons of Working at Wimpy in South Africa!

If you’re thinking about applying for a position at Wimpy, one of the largest fast-food chains in South Africa, it’s important to weigh the pros and cons before making your decision.

Working abroad, especially for a well-known company, can provide valuable experiences, but it also requires preparation and realistic expectations.

Below is a complete overview of the advantages and disadvantages of working at Wimpy South Africa.

Advantages

International Experience: Working in South Africa allows you to experience a new culture, practice your English, and enhance your resume with international exposure, which is highly valued in the job market.

Career Growth: Wimpy offers ongoing training and opportunities for internal promotion. Even in entry-level roles, you can build a solid career path within the company.

Multicultural Environment: You’ll work with people from different backgrounds, enriching your personal and professional experience while developing adaptability and communication skills.

Benefits and Discounts: Employees often receive discounted meals, scheduled time off, flexible work hours, and, in some cases, transport assistance or free uniforms.

Quick Market Entry: As a fast-growing chain with many branches and high employee turnover, Wimpy offers easier access to employment for those just starting or looking for a fresh start.

Disadvantages

Modest Salaries: Like most fast-food chains, entry-level salaries tend to be low, especially for operational roles, which may require careful financial planning in the early months.

Demanding and Repetitive Work: Tasks can be physically exhausting and repetitive, including standing, operating the register, and cleaning the workspace.

Cultural and Language Adjustment: Cultural adaptation may be a challenge for foreign workers. While English is widely spoken, some areas use local languages, requiring patience during the transition.

Cost of Living in Major Cities: The cost of living in cities like Johannesburg or Cape Town can be high. Planning is essential to ensure your salary covers basic expenses.

Visa or Legal Documentation Requirements: Foreign workers must secure a work visa and comply with South Africa’s legal requirements, which may involve bureaucracy and waiting time.
